Classification: LP-Satellite™ vs. individual landing pages

Individual landing pages are difficult to scale.

A custom-designed single page can be powerful, but it requires coordination, design, and approval every time. With many search engines, this becomes a bottleneck.

Typical problem

Individual work slows down large page builds.

  • Every page is discussed anew

  • Design considerations override search logic

  • Costs increase with each variant

  • Rollout remains dependent on approvals

LP-Satellite™ categorization

LP-Satellite™ prioritizes system, clock speed, and consistency.

  • Fixed structure instead of individual customization

  • Content is adapted to each search intent

  • Page count is predefined

  • Larger volumes remain manageable
